Japan's Chief Cabinet Secretary Minoru Kihara has indicated that the government may consider drafting an emergency budget to address unforeseen circumstances. According to Jin10, this move is seen as a proactive measure to ensure that the government is prepared to handle unexpected challenges that may arise. The potential for an emergency budget highlights the government's commitment to maintaining stability and addressing any sudden economic or social issues that could impact the country. This consideration comes amid ongoing global uncertainties and domestic challenges that require agile and responsive fiscal policies.
